Millions of Covid dead

-

MORE than 18 million people may have died in the Covid-19 pandemic in its first two years, according to new research from internatio­nal modellers.

While the official Covid-19 death toll was 5.9 million from the start of 2020 to the end of 2021, the researcher­s compiled excess death statistics from around the world compared with average death tolls before the pandemic.

Using modelling to plug gaps in the data, the researcher­s estimate excess deaths of 18.2 million, with the highest death rates being registered in Latin America, Eastern Europe and Southern subSaharan Africa.

The modelling shows that Australia is one of a handful of countries that appears to have had fewer deaths than usual over those two years of the pandemic.
